photomechanics

Photomechanics is the study of how materials change shape or deform when exposed to light. It combines principles from mechanics and optics to understand how light energy can induce stress, strain, or movement in a substance. This field helps in designing advanced materials and devices that respond to light for applications like sensors, actuators, or adaptive structures. Essentially, it explores how light can influence the mechanical behavior of materials, enabling innovative ways to control and utilize their properties through illumination.
